I was just blown away when Colten sent me this photo of an old vanity dresser that was given new life.

Painting it soft cream, our Raised Plaster Parkland Posey Stencil was applied to the sides of the dresser then painted over with the same cream paint. The handles were removed from the lower drawers and gray diamonds were painted over the fronts to give an really cool design element.
All of the ornate ornamentation on this piece and the plaster design really popped out when gray glaze was applied over these areas and wiped off to remove the excess. This piece is now museum worth and how I would LOVE to have it in my all white bedroom!
Irida Kyriakopoulou had a worn chest that she wanted to give new life to. It indeed needed some attention. And what a wonderful job she did!

Giving it a new paint color and then sanding back to make it look more antiqued, she then applied our Raised Plaster Romantique Stencil over the cabinet doors. Because of it’s shape and size, this stencil is just perfect for furniture make over projects. Tape off smaller elements of the design for application to drawers if you like.

With one applied to each door, this stencil gave the cabinet such a beautiful new look.
New hardware helped it to look new again.
